The contract calls for the manufacture and assembly of 60 standardized wooden containers complying with DLA specifications and MIL-STD-129 packaging requirements, ensuring uniformity, durability, and standardization for military logistics. The work is classified as a subcontract under a Total Small Business Set-Aside, reserved exclusively for small businesses as defined by the Small Business Administration, with the NAICS code 321920 indicating classification under Wood Container and Pallet Manufacturing. Performance of the contract is designated for New Cumberland, Pennsylvania, with a zip code of 17070-5002, and the work must be completed in alignment with all federal procurement standards applicable to Department of Defense logistics equipment. The solicitation was posted on July 30, 2026, and responses are due by August 10, 2026, providing a two-week window for interested small business contractors to submit proposals. The contracting activity is managed under the Construction & Equipment Containers division of the Department of Defense, emphasizing the critical role these containers play in secure, standardized military packaging and transport operations.

BOX, SMALL PARTS
Solicitation # SPE8ED-26-T-1200
The contract is for 60 units of BOX, SMALL PARTS under solicitation SPE8ED-26-T-1200, a total small business set-aside with NAICS code 321920, issued by the Department of Defense’s Construction & Equipment Containers office. Delivery is required within 197 days of award, with response deadlines set for August 10, 2026. Technical and quality requirements are incorporated by reference from the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, with revisions controlled by the solicitation issue date for simplified acquisitions or the RFP issue date for larger ones, unless amended. Packaging must comply with DLA standards, and government identification must be removed from non-accepted supplies. Drawings are accessible only during open solicitation via the DIBBS portal. Sampling follows MIL-STD-1916 or ASQ H1331 Table 1 with zero non-conformances required unless otherwise specified, and attributes are classified with defined verification levels or AQLs. Technical data associated with this item is subject to ITAR or EAR export controls, restricting disclosure to foreign persons regardless of location. Access to such data is limited to contractors with appro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program status, mandatory training completion, and DLA authorization. All data handling is governed by DFARS 252.225-7048. The point of contact is Ogden Howard, reachable via email and phone provided.
